Safeguard Wormer Dosage Guidelines for Dogs
Safeguard Wormer is a broad-spectrum dewormer designed to target various intestinal parasites such as roundworms, hookworms, and tapeworms. It contains the active ingredient fenbendazole, which disrupts the metabolism of these parasites, leading to their elimination. This product is available in different forms, including granules and liquid, making it easy to administer depending on your dog’s preference. Proper dosage is essential to ensure effectiveness while minimizing potential side effects.

Deworming Frequency and Health Benefits
Understanding the appropriate deworming frequency is essential for maintaining your dog’s health and well-being. Regular administration of Safeguard wormer not only helps eliminate parasites but also contributes to a healthier digestive system and overall vitality. This section explores the recommended schedule for deworming and highlights the significant health benefits associated with consistent treatment.
Regular deworming is vital for maintaining your dog’s overall health. Parasites can lead to serious health issues, including malnutrition and anemia. It is advisable to deworm your dog every three months or as directed by your veterinarian.
